Columbia man arrested after police chase

A Columbia man was arrested early Wednesday morning after a vehicle pursuit through eastern Columbia.

Darious Ashton Lucas, 19, was arrested in the 1600 block of Cocoa Court around 2 a.m. Wednesday, according to a press release from the Boone County Sheriff's Department. The release stated that a deputy had tried to pull Lucas over for speeding and multiple lane violations on Rock Quarry Road. Lucas failed to stop and a pursuit began.

The release stated that the pursuit entered several areas in eastern Columbia including Old Highway 63, Business Loop 70 East, the I-70/Highway 63 connector, Keene Street, East Broadway Street, and Clark Lane.

Lucas struck a utiltiy box and a parked car in the 1600 block of Hanover Boulevard and abandoned the vehicle, police said. A short foot pursuit ensued and Lucas was arrested in a duplex on Cocoa Court. He was related to the resident of the duplex, the release stated.

Lucas was charged with creating substantial risk of serious physical injury or death, misdemeanor and felony counts of leaving the scene of a motor vehicle accident, driving while suspended, failure to yield to an emergency vehicle, and careless and imprudent driving. A passenger in Lucas' vehicle was interviewed and released.

The release stated that Lucas was transported to Boone County Jail and held in lieu of $11,000 bond but was not among the inmates at the jail on the Sheriff's Department website as of 7 a.m. Wednesday.
